Kuku Sabzi and Fried Fish Persian Style with Saffron/White Basmati Rice.


Kuku Sabzi is a delicious Persian dish that it a kind of  "tortilla" or "omelet" made with green herbs. 


Kuku Sabzi

100 grams of  cilantro 
100 grams of parsley 
30 grams of mint
100 grams of  scallions
100 grams of  dill weeds
100 grams of  spinach 
100 grams of garlic chives 
6 eggs
½ to 1 tsp salt or to taste
1 tsp turmeric 
3 garlic cloves 
Olive oil 

Wash and chop all the herbs with the garlic. Mix it well. Season it with salt and turmeric. Beat the eggs until they are fluffy. Mix all together and fry it in a pan with olive oil (6 minutes per side). Serve it warm. ENJOY!

Fried Fish Persian Style

1/2 teaspoon of cinnamon
1/2 teaspoon of turmeric
1.2 teaspoon of coriander seeds
1/2 teaspoon of cumin seeds
5 garlic cloves
a pinch of saffron
juice of 1/2 to 1 lemon
olive oil
breadcrumbs

In a big mortar, grind all the spices together with the garlic cloves. Mix this paste with lemon juice and olive oil. Marinate piece of fish in this sauce for 3 hours in the fridge. Take the fish out of the fridge and cover both sides with breadcrumbs. I don't buy breadcrumbs, I use old bread that I grate it. Fry it in hot olive oil. Serve it with saffron/white basmati rice.












Saffron/White Basmati Rice

This rice is very simple. Cook white basmati rice per usual. Separate 1/4 of cooked basmati rice, and mix it with saffron water. Place the white basmati rice and on top the saffron rice. ENJOY!
